Output 792b23495c7b126b5638a64666e48666510667823d7b1b600b15dc536945fc7b:0

value
23809000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9528912eb96bcd5c8fdc7bf3bb637871beae836a OP_EQUAL
address
3FHhCn9xr3uw61jkvbBin1KbG3vyupewJy
transaction
792b23495c7b126b5638a64666e48666510667823d7b1b600b15dc536945fc7b
confirmations
202057
spent
true